Evaluation of intra-fractional CBCT image quality using different megavoltage beam sizes and imaging conditions in a phantom study

Abstract The intra-fractional cone beam computed tomography can provide real-time anatomical information while saving treatment time, leading to important breakthroughs in image-guided radiation therapy. However, MV-level photon scattering during the image acquisition will disrupt the image quality....
